Mr. Frank Clark Jr., age 98, a resident of Bath, died Wednesday, Oct. 14, 2020, at his home.

A graveside service will be held 2 p.m. Sunday, Oct. 18, 2020, at Mason Cemetery on Resthaven Road in Bath. Colonel Edwin Modlin will officiate.

Mr. Clark Was born in Beaufort County on April 24, 1922, to the late Frank Clark, Sr. and Mary Cox Clark. He served in the United States Navy from 1940 to 1946 and was a survivor of Pearl Harbor. Mr. Clark worked in the Navy Shipyards for 18 months after he was discharged from the Navy. He then moved to Omaha, Nebraska, where he worked as an iron worker until he retired in 1976.

Survivors include his , Yohana Clark, of the home; two daughters, Lynette McCart, Susie Clark, both of Omaha; two sons, Frank Michael Clark, of California, Ronald Frank Clark, of Omaha; six grandchildren; three sisters, Mary Frances Woolard, of Washington, Winnie Faye Hylton, of Chesapeake, and Wanda Foreman, of Washington.

He is preceded in death by his first wife, Amy Lancey Clark; his second wife, Inez Clark; four sisters, Liddie Cretens, Marie Swindell, Sylvia Ann Mills, Joliene Silvers; four brothers, Malcolm Clark, Steve Clark, Mylon Ray Clark and Donald S. Clark.
